Mrs. Allene Hays was born in Harrisonville, MO January 29, 1920 to Clarence E. and Gladys (Barnard) Arnold. Allene lived in Harrisonville, MO until she graduated from high school, then moved to Pleasant Hill, MO and was united in marriage to Louis Edward Murphy in 1940. Allene later married Harry F. Hays Sr. April 17, 1965 in Independence, MO. Allene lived in Independence, MO most of her life, and worked for Jones Store for 25 years until she retired. She was a member of the First Presbyterian Church in Independence, MO, and was a member of the Eastern Star Ivy Chapter #25 in Pleasant Hill, MO.
Allene was preceded in death by her parents, and husbands, Louis E. Murphy and Harry F. Hays Sr. She is survived by her two sons, Harry F. Hays Jr. and Douglas T. Hays, daughter, Linda Kay Stewart, five grandchildren, 10 great-grandchildren, and three great great-grandchildren, one brother, Charles L. Arnold, and one sister, Virginia Brown.
